2000 Chevrolet Cavalier problems & reliability
315 owner complaints filed with NHTSA for the 2000 Chevrolet Cavalier, alongside 2 safety recall campaigns. Last verified Aug 7, 2026. Complaints are unverified reports submitted by owners to the federal Office of Defects Investigation.
Each complaint is counted once (by NHTSA case number), even when it names several vehicles.
13 complaints report injuries (21 injured, 2 deaths reported).
Federal crash records (FARS 2020–2023): 2000 Chevrolet Cavalier vehicles were involved in 22 fatal crashes with 20 occupant deaths. Involvement counts are not adjusted for how many are on the road and do not imply fault or a vehicle defect.
Most reported problems
| Component | Complaints | Share |
|---|---|---|
| Electrical System | 69 | 22% |
| Engine and Engine Cooling | 54 | 17% |
| Service Brakes, Hydraulic | 41 | 13% |
| Fuel System, Gasoline | 29 | 9% |
| Steering | 28 | 9% |
| Structure | 27 | 9% |
| Power Train | 26 | 8% |
| Suspension | 21 | 7% |
| Unknown OR Other | 19 | 6% |
| Air Bags | 18 | 6% |
Component groups as classified by NHTSA. A complaint can name more than one component, so shares may sum to more than 100%.

Mileage when problems occurred
Half of the failures with a reported odometer reading occurred by 59,850 miles (middle 50% between 35,800 and 95,672 miles), based on 116 complaints that included mileage.
